Professional development session planning faces a unique challenge that school-day lesson planning does not: adult learners are voluntary participants who can mentally check out the moment a session feels irrelevant, lecture-heavy, or disconnected from their Monday morning classroom reality. Designing PD that balances new learning, practice, collaboration, and accountability (in a 90-minute session with 40 teachers who have already been at work for six hours) requires deliberate application of adult learning principles. School-wide data team meeting on formative assessment practices
An instructional coach facilitating a 90-minute data team meeting wants teachers to leave with a concrete change to one formative assessment practice they can implement the next day. She selects "adult learning workshop" template and enters the objective: apply exit ticket data to differentiate the following day's instruction. The AI generates a session plan: a protocol where each teacher shares one recent exit ticket data set, a structured analysis activity using a data interpretation guide, a cross-department discussion on patterns, a 20-minute individual planning block where teachers write one instructional response to their data, and a pair-share accountability protocol. The session closes with a 24-hour commitment card.
New teacher induction session on classroom management strategies
A PD coordinator running new teacher induction needs a 2-hour session on classroom management that is not a lecture of rules and procedures. She selects "skills workshop with practice" template. The AI generates a session: a video case study of two classrooms (one with and one without proactive management) with structured observation protocols, a small-group analysis of the video using a provided framework, a role-play station where new teachers practice three specific management techniques, and individual reflection journaling on one technique to implement. The session plan includes facilitator notes for managing the role-play dynamics.
District-wide PD on Universal Design for Learning implementation
A district instructional coach introducing Universal Design for Learning to an elementary faculty uses the "conceptual introduction + application" template. The AI generates a full-day PD plan (6 hours) with four distinct modules: UDL principles and brain network research (60 min), analysis of current lesson plans against UDL guidelines (90 min), redesign workshop in grade-band teams (90 min), gallery walk and feedback on redesigned lessons (60 min), and individual action planning with coaching conference time (60 min). Each module includes materials lists, slide deck outline, and facilitator moves.
